Correction for ‘Fractionation of lignocellulosic biomass using the OrganoCat process’ by Philipp M. Grande et al., Green Chem., 2015, 17, 3533–3539.
Hence, the correct version of the respective sentence in the conclusion should read:
Thus, the annual earnings increase from 2.4 to 4.4 Mio US$ y−1 and the process could become profitable at a lignin price of ∼90 US$ t−1 (at a moderate annual capacity of 50000 t of wood).
